The Centre for Sustainable Solutions, The Scottish Council on Global Affairs and the German Consulate General in Edinburgh invite you to Climate Talks: Climate & Biodiversity Emergencies.
Join us for a morning of insightful discussions and interactive sessions on the pressing issues of climate change and biodiversity loss. Our event takes place on Monday 28 October 2024 at 08.30 AM at the Advanced Research Centre (ARC), University of Glasgow.
Moderated by Prof Jaime Toney, Director of the Centre for Sustainable Solutions, our agenda follows:
